Drought tolerance identification of interspecific hybrids from Brassica napus and Brassica juncea by subordinate function values

Jingqiao Wang

Open publisher page 1 citations

Abstract

Drought tolerance was identified using 58 interspecific hybrids from Bassica juncea and Brassica napus.The object was to improve the drought tolerance of B.napus cultivar.Traits of drought tolerance included individual plant yield,main inflorescence yield and seed quality under drought stress in field.Subordinate function values method,cluster analysis and gray relevancy method were involved.Result showed significant correlations on both branch number and effective pod number to drought tolerance.Seed number per pod or 1 000-seed weight showed low correlation to drought tolerance.Under water stress,three traits of the main inflorescence were significant at 1% level among drought-resistance and drought-susceptible lines.These three traits were oil content,1 000-seed weight and protein content of main inflorescence.Among them,oil content and 1 000-seed weight in tolerance lines increased under drought,while protein content decreased.The correlation between three traits and single plant yield was greater than 50%.These three traits could be applied in preliminary selection for drought tolerance materials.Using the traits and methods above,these 3 lines 2007M004,2007M018 and 2007M027 were selected for high drought tolerance with average subordinate function values of at least 0.413.
